Delhi Metro connects Kirti Nagar and Sarai with 3 route options, covering approximately 31.36 km. A token fare is ₹54, while smart card users pay ₹49. Trains run from 5:40 AM to 11:33 PM, about every 4–6 minutes.
Via Mandi House: 1 Interchange · 1 Hour 12 Minutes · ₹54
Via Rajiv Chowk and Central Secretariat: 2 Interchanges · 1 Hour 12 Minutes · ₹54
Via Rajiv Chowk, Dilli Haat INA and Lajpat Nagar: 3 Interchanges · 1 Hour 22 Minutes · ₹54

The Delhi Metro metro journey from Kirti Nagar to Sarai takes approximately 1 Hour 12 Minutes, covering 31.36 km. The route covers 28 stations in total.
Travelling from Kirti Nagar to Sarai on Delhi Metro involves 2 lines: Blue Main Line (Dwarka - Noida) and Violet Line. You need to change from Blue Main Line (Dwarka - Noida) to Violet Line at Mandi House.
No, Kirti Nagar to Sarai requires 1 interchange. Board the Blue Main Line (Dwarka - Noida) from Kirti Nagar, then change to the Violet Line at Mandi House to reach Sarai.
The metro distance between Kirti Nagar and Sarai on Delhi Metro is 31.36 km, covered in approximately 1 Hour 12 Minutes.
The Kirti Nagar to Sarai metro route on Delhi Metro covers 28 stations in total (including origin and destination), with 26 intermediate stops.

Yes, this route has 1 interchange. You need to change from Blue Main Line (Dwarka - Noida) to Violet Line at Mandi House.
The metro fare from Kirti Nagar to Sarai on Delhi Metro is ₹54 for a single-journey token and ₹49 with a Metro Smart Card.
On Delhi Metro, the first train from Kirti Nagar towards Sarai is at 5:40 AM and the last train is at 11:33 PM. Services run daily between 5:40 AM and 11:33 PM.
Trains on Delhi Metro run every 4–6 minutes between Kirti Nagar and Sarai. Services are available from 5:40 AM to 11:33 PM.
At Kirti Nagar, board from Platform 1 towards Noida Electronic City on Delhi Metro.
